Escazu Journey Tutorial: What You Need to Know Introduction to Escazu Escazu is actually a vivid suburb Situated just a brief generate from Costa Rica's funds, San Jose. It is an area exactly where urban sophistication satisfies organic splendor, making it a lovely desired destination for all sorts of tourists. https://benjamina109kym3.blogdosaga.com/profile